## Deployment

Textgate's encoding sniffer runs as a sidecar next to the upload service. Deploy both together; the sniffer inspects the first 64 KB of each uploaded text file and tags it before storage. Mismatched tags block ingestion, so keep the confidence threshold sane. The sidecar reads its runtime settings from the values below.

deployment values, yafop-fahap:
[lamwyn]
team = silath
access_code = ac_166fb2
host = lamwyn.orvexgrid.example
port = 9300
owner = pelael.praius
peer = istiel.zarqeldyn.corp

To: Incoming Director, Corporate Services
From: Outgoing Director

Status: renegotiation with Marwick Holdings at term sheet stage. Key points: seven-year term, rent stepped down 6% years one to three, landlord funds fit-out up to 300k. Outstanding: break clause wording, service charge cap. Counsel reviewing; response due Friday. Board expects recommendation at next session. Facilities contact briefed; files in the shared drive. Do not concede on the cap. Strategic background for the board's interest follows below.

management briefing: Headcount on the Belix team goes from 60 to 93 by the end of November. Gross margin on Belix came in at 23 percent against a plan of 47 percent.

## Artifact Signing — SDK Parity Notes (Weekly Sync)

Kestrel SDK for Android reached parity with the Swift client this sprint: offline queueing, batched telemetry, and retry semantics now match. Both SDKs ship as signed artifacts from the same pipeline. Remaining gap: background sync throttling, targeted next sprint. Verify both release bundles before tagging. Both artifacts validate against the shared signing key below.

signing key of kawig-fafog = bky19_6Fypv1qws7J8qJtaYjX

### Step 6: Deploy the EXIF scrubber

This step ships the Plumewash scrubbing service, which strips GPS coordinates, device serials, and timestamps from every image uploaded through the Kestrel portal. Support team: after deploy, verify by uploading a test photo and confirming the metadata panel shows "scrubbed" within one minute. If it doesn't, roll back immediately and escalate — never let unscrubbed images sit in the public bucket. The deploy script requires signing; the key you'll need is provided just below.

release key, kajeg-yawif: bky6_axksxH